What are the main types of addiction treatment programs available in South Williamson, KY, and how do they differ?

In South Williamson, KY, you can find outpatient programs, intensive outpatient programs (IOP), and partial hospitalization programs (PHP) through local facilities like the Williamson Health & Wellness Center and regional providers. These programs differ in intensity and time commitment, with outpatient offering flexible scheduling for mild addictions, while IOP and PHP provide more structured, frequent therapy for moderate to severe cases. Due to South Williamson's smaller size, residential or inpatient programs may require travel to nearby cities like Pikeville or Williamson, but local outpatient options are robust and accessible.

Are there specialized addiction treatment programs in South Williamson, KY, for opioid or prescription drug addiction?

Yes, South Williamson, KY, has specialized programs for opioid and prescription drug addiction, often including medication-assisted treatment (MAT) with medications like Suboxone or methadone through clinics such as those affiliated with Appalachian Regional Healthcare. These programs are critical in addressing the opioid crisis prevalent in Eastern Kentucky and typically combine MAT with counseling and behavioral therapies. For comprehensive care, residents may also access nearby resources in Williamson or Pikeville, which offer additional MAT options and support groups tailored to opioid recovery.
